Itinerary Highlights

From Aberdeen: Aberdeenshire Guided Day Trip & Castle Visit - Itinerary Highlights

The Aberdeenshire Guided Day Trip & Castle Visit offers a captivating itinerary that showcases the region’s historical and natural treasures.

Travelers begin in the charming coastal village of Stonehaven, taking a guided walking tour of the harbor and old town before enjoying some free time for lunch.

Next, they visit the iconic Dunnottar Castle, steeped in over 1,000 years of history, where extensive ruins tell tales of significant figures.

The journey continues at the Fettercairn Distillery, established in 1824, featuring a tour and a tasting of two exquisite whiskies.

Participants also experience the breathtaking Falls of Feugh, known for its salmon runs, and enjoy a scenic drive to Cairn O’Mount, where stunning countryside views await.
